20 Facts About U.S. Inequality

Fact 15. The ownership of wealth among households in the U.S. became somewhat more concentrated since the 1980s. The top 10% of households controlled 68.2 percent of the total wealth in 1983 and 73.1% of the total wealth in 2007.


Concentration of wealth in the U.S. between 1983 and 2007
